Accessibility

If you have many children, enjoy batch cooking or have an allotment of land to harvest, you need to be in a position to keep your frozen meals for the long haul. Chest freezers offer the highest capacity in a small package and come with many great features to make them user-friendly and secure, too. For instance, a counterbalanced lid stays fixed in the open position, so you can safely add food and retrieve items without the need to hold it in place with one hand. Some chest freezers even have an option for fast-freezing, which gives your foods an additional boost of cooling power so you are able to use them as quickly as possible.

If safety is a concern consider a chest freezer with locks, keys or an alarm that will notify you when the temperature increases. This will ensure your security if you want to keep your freezer in a secluded area like the basement or garage or basement, and is also beneficial if you live in a high-traffic area and have to keep an eye on your food items.

If you need to move your freezer often from one spot to another look into a model that has casters or rollers on it. This makes it easier to move and can help prevent wear and tear on the freezer's hinges or handles.

Bins are the most efficient way to organize the contents of your freezer. You can see what's inside without having to dig too deep. You should take measurements of your freezer after it's empty to make sure you purchase the right size bins. Labeling the bins will aid in identifying what's inside them when you're looking for an item.
